Abstract:
The present invention is directed to a phenolic resin composition useful for preparing a binder for reinforced composites, to a binder for reinforced composites made using the phenolic resin composition, and to a reinforced composite made using the binder. The phenolic resin composition of the present invention contains an aqueous mixture of: (a) a resole formed by reacting phenol with formaldehyde at a mole ratio of formaldehyde to phenol ranging from about 0. 6:1 to about 4:1 and (b) a sulfite or bisulfite, wherein the resole has a pH at least about 7 and less than 9. 5 and the composition contains from about 0. 007 to about 0. 4 mole equivalent of sulfur per mole of phenol.

Abstract:
The present invention is directed to a phenolic resin composition useful for preparing a binder for reinforced composites, to a binder for reinforced composites made using the phenolic resin composition, and to a reinforced composite made using the binder. The phenolic resin composition of the present invention contains an aqueous mixture of: (a) a resole formed by reacting phenol with formaldehyde in the presence of an ortho directing catalyst at a mole ratio of formaldehyde to phenol ranging from about 0. 7:1 to about 3:1 and (b) a water-soluble borate, wherein the composition contains at least about 0. 02 equivalent of the ortho directing catalyst per mole of phenol, has a pH at least about 7 and contains from about 0. 02 to about 0. 5 mole borate per mole of phenol.
